Определения

locatingсуществительное
The act or process of finding or discovering the exact position or place of something.
The locating of the missing hiker took several hours due to the dense forest.
locatingгерундий или причастие настоящего времени
Serving to find or determine the position of something.
The pilot relied on a locating beacon to guide the rescue team.
locateглагол
To discover the exact position or place of something.
The detective was able to locate the missing person using the GPS data.
To establish or set up in a particular place.
The company decided to locate its new headquarters in the city center.
